v3.9.2 — Rotated the export-signing key after the Brimhollow retry queue incident. Failed exports from the stalled window are now retried automatically with exponential backoff, and each retried batch is re-signed before upload. No action needed for exports completed after the rotation cutover. Release manager should confirm the retry backlog drains by end of day. All retried artifacts must be signed with the following key.

release key, kajeg-yawif: bky6_axksxH

### Admin Console v8.1 — Bulk edit defaults changed

Bulk edits in the Ledgerview admin table now default to a dry-run preview before committing, and the per-batch row cap was lowered to reduce lock contention on large tenants. Both behaviors are configurable per deployment. Future maintainers should note the new defaults, which are set as follows.

settings of fahag-haduf:
[ulaox]
port = 8443
region = south-2
host = ulaox.lumiccorp.internal
timeout_ms = 500
retries = 8

## Deployment

Before deploying Burrowtail, note that release 4.2 introduced a query planner regression affecting joins on partitioned tables. We pin the planner to legacy mode until the fix lands. Do not change planner flags without sign-off from the data team. The deploy script reads the following configuration values.

deployment values, kaguf-kajop:
[istmir]
port = 7000
region = outer-1
host = istmir.zemvarlabs.internal
timeout_ms = 500
retries = 1

Subject: DR drill next Thursday — Inkpress renderer

Hi! Welcome aboard. Quick heads-up: next Thursday we're running a disaster-recovery drill for Inkpress, the service that renders our PDF invoices. We'll simulate losing the primary render farm in the Calder region and fail over to the warm standby. Your part is small — just restore the template cache from the snapshot bucket and confirm invoices render cleanly. The restore tool will ask you to authenticate with the drill vault. When it prompts, use the recovery passphrase below.

strongbox words: holath-holath